I do not think you talk about implementing a work item. You talk about implementing/copying the work item type definition and all the enumerations and all that.


This might be possible, but it is definitely not something that we support. You want to minimize the supported processes, or you want to make the teams responsible for maintaining their own process.

By the way, the work item type, the attributes and enumerations etc. would still be different. You want to maybe look into sharing the process: https://www.ibm.com/docs/en/elm/7.0.3?topic=pm-standardize-process-by-using-project-area-process-sharing

Not sure if that supports what you want.
